摘要
Image fusion refers to the techniques that integrate complementary information from multiple image sensor data such that the new images are more suitable for the purpose of human visual perception and the compute-processing tasks. In this paper, a new image fusion algorithm based on steerable pyramid transform to fuse multisensor image data is presented. It has several advantages in comparison with other pyramid transform in image fusion. In this paper, the image fusion is performed at the pixel level, a feature-based fusion rule is used to combine original sub-images and to form a pyramid for the fused image. When images are merged in sub-space, different frequency ranges are processed differently. It can merge information from original images adequately and improve abilities of information analysis and feature extraction. The experiment results show that this fusion algorithm, based on using steerable pyramid transform, can gain a more satisfactory fusion outcome.
